# §307.15. Penalties.

- (a) If any person knowingly gives a material statement or representation in the application for preauthorization or in the claim that is false, misleading, misrepresented, or misstated, and EPA relies upon such a statement or representation in making its decision, the preauthorization or the award by EPA may be withdrawn following written notice to the claimant.
- (b) Any person who knowingly gives, or causes to be given, any false information as part of an application for preauthorization or of a claim (including any person who meets the conditions of [paragraph (a)](#a) of this section) may, upon conviction, be fined or imprisoned in accordance with CERCLA [section 112(b)(1)](/cfr/40/112.md?p=b-1) and other laws.
